How to preserve leaves

Overview of different methods to preserve leaves

Instructions

  • Pressing Leaves - between two sheets of newspaper and heavy books
  • Laminating Leaves - dry leaves and laminate
  • Glycerine Bath Leaves - soak in a water & gylcerine solution for 3-5 days
  • Clear Glue Leaves - paint with glue and let dry
  • Waxed tipped leaves - melt down wax and dip the leaves, hang to dry or place on baking paper
  • Wax Paper Ironed Leaves - get waxed paper, place of leaves, add a tea towel and iron

Notes

Each of these methods yields different results. It is worth exploring and experimenting to see which method suits you best!
